2.1 Definition A group (G, *) is a set G, closed under a binary operation *, such that the following axioms are satisfied: 5: For all a, b, c E G, we have (a*b) *c = a* (b*c). associativity of * G: There is an element e in G such that for all x e G, e*x = x*e = x. identity element e for * 5: Corresponding to each a € G, there is an element d' in G such that a*d' = d *a= e. inverse d' of a
